Here's my first project, a spinner card, something fun to receive from a friend, don't you think? If you want to know how I made it, I have a similar card here with a video tutorial, it's easy and fun to make!
This card doesn't stand up pretty because of the bunny weight, he ate too much christmas cookies, lol!! Anyway, I didn't want to remove him from the card because I think that if you don't want to display it, receiving this card is something fun with both two critters. Of course, you can add two penguins or other critters smaller than the bunny :)

Supply list:
- Lawn Fawn stamps: Winter Bunny, Winter Penguin, Cozy Christmas, Deck the Halls
- Lawn Fawn dies: Stitched Rectangles, Stitched Banners, Winter Bunny, Winter Penguin, Louie's ABCs
- Copic markers
- Washi tape
- Memento ink: Tuxedo Black
- Hero Arts ink: Ocean
- White gel pen
